Titration Competition

We are delighted to celebrate the outstanding achievement of three of our Year 11 Chemistry students, Abby Y (11.14), Annie X (11.14), and Mia Y (11.14), who proudly represented Oxley Christian College at the State Titration Finals held on Wednesday 26 November at RMIT University.
This year, our students competed first in the regional round of the prestigious Australian National Titration Competition organised by the Royal Australian Chemical Institute. Their precision, accuracy, teamwork, and commitment to excellence earned them a well-deserved place in the Victorian Finals, where only 13 schools across the state qualified.
At the finals, Abby, Annie, and Mia performed exceptionally, demonstrating excellent laboratory technique, strong analytical thinking, and the poise to work under rigorous time conditions. Their hard work paid off with a remarkable 6th-place finish at the state level, an achievement that reflects both their dedication and their ability to compete at the highest academic level.
